H.R. 467 (106th)

To amend section 313(p)(3) of the Tariff Act of 1930 to allow duty drawback for Methyl Tertiary-butyl Ether ("MTBE"), a finished petroleum derivative.

Summary

Amends the Tariff Act of 1930 to allow a duty drawback (refund of duty) for methyl tertiary-butyl ether (MTBE), a finished petroleum derivative, provided certain requirements are met.
